About Dumam

Dumam is a rural settlement in Dantewada, Dakshin Bastar Dantewada, Chhattisgarh. It has a population of 523 in about 105 households (avg size: 4.98). Approximate literacy: 19.69%.

Population of Dumam

Population (Total)523
Male228
Female295
Children (0–6 years)98
Households105
Literate persons103
Illiterate persons420
Total workers344
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)1294
Literacy (approx.)19.69%
SC population0
ST population459
